Templespa’s new Clear To Me serum harnesses a trio of actives

Templespa has unveiled its latest launch, Clear To Me, a serum designed to purify, rebalance and refine the skin.

Suitable for sensitive skin, the vegan and cruelty-free formula is crafted to tackle a range of common skin concerns across different life stages. It's claimed to rapidly target and prevent blemishes, reduce redness, refine texture, and minimize excess oil and large pores.

The new serum is also being incorporated into three professional Templespa facials: My Kind of Skin, The Skin Detox and Back to Life.

The formula relies on a trio of active ingredients:

Prebiotics, postbiotics and hyperactives
Salicylic acid is joined by microencapsulated retinal and niacinamide to rapidly target and prevent blemishes, reduce redness and refine skin texture. Prebiotic willow herb extract helps provide a mattifying effect as it nurtures and maintains the skin barrier, while adenosilane is an advanced pore-refining complex claimed to combat excess oil.

Mediterranean botanicals
Mediterranean date oil is incorporated to calm the skin and stop it from drying out with essential fatty acids. Olive fruit oil is also used to help break down dirt, skin impurities and waxy substances.

Vitamins and minerals
Antioxidant vitamin E and a mineral complex of zinc, magnesium, manganese and sodium are joined by a highly stable form of vitamin C from kakadu plum to help brighten skin, keep it clear and encourage long-term skin health.
